Abstract
Recent stopping-power data of solids with atomic number ranging from 13 to 79 for ions ranging in atomic number from 1 to 9 and in velocity from to are analyzed in terms of effects and effective ion charges. They are found to be consistent with current theory. High-velocity forms of the -proportional stopping-power contributions are calculated by the method of moment integrals.
